Coconut Fudge. Mix all ingredients: condensed milk, 1/2 cup shredded coconut, and butter in a medium saucepan. Over medium heat, stir the mixture without stopping, while you bring it to a boil. Once the mixture comes to a boil, reduce heat to medium low. Keep stirring non stop while it cooks.

Basic Buttercream Macaron Filling. Mix together 5 ounces of powdered sugar sifted, 1/2 cup of unsalted butter, and 1/2 teaspoon vanilla. Sprinkle of salt Using a hand mixer or a stand mixer, cream butter until soft and smooth. Add powdered sugar, butter, and vanilla, and mix until fluffy.

Coconut buttercream is so easy to make in minutes using a handful of simple ingredients. Use a mixer (either a hand or stand mixer) and cream butter until soft and smooth. Add powdered sugar, milk, and vanilla extract. Beat until light and fluffy. Fold in 1/4 cup of shredded coconut and blend throughly.

How to make filling for the center: Semi melt the chocolate in the microwave. Warm up coconut cream. Do not boil. Pour warm coconut cream over chocolate and mix to combine. Add shredded coconut. Cover ganache with plastic wrap and keep in the fridge for 6-8 hr before pipping macarons.

Stir together coconut, condensed milk, extracts, and salt until completely combined. In a separate, clean and dry bowl, beat the egg whites with an electric mixer until you have thick, glossy peaks. You must beat the egg whites all the way to stiff peaks or the macaroons will spread all over the baking sheet.

Macarons (pronounced like "rohns" with the single "o") are sandwich cookies made from almond flour and meringue. In between the 2 cookies is a layer of filling like buttercream, jam, or ganache.

Prepare white chocolate coconut filling. To caramelize coconut flakes, add sugar and water in a medium frying pan over medium heat until dissolved completely. Add shredded coconut, stir continuously to prevent burning until golden brown, for about 5 minutes. Remove from heat, transfer it to a bowl and set aside.
